Anyone Have This Happen


Posted by dopey on June 06, 2006 at 20:49:39:

When lying on my back and falling asleep, I sometimes jolt awake while dozing. It feels as if when EXHALING, my nose becomes shut off. It seems like REVERSE APNEA. My nasal passage/soft pallet/uvula area kind of blocks the exhale and I snort and jolt back to wide awake. I sleep on my stomach most of the time, but while asleep, I'm sure I spend some time on my back. Could this be a significant sleep distubance event?
